One should exercise at least 30 mins to 45mins lower blood glucose levels. However, do not exercise vigorously as it may cause hypoglycemia (very low blood glucose levels).
Yes, 30 mins walking is known to be highly effective in lowering blood sugar levels
Yes, regular exercise does reduce blood sugar levels.
Studies found that exercising 30 minutes a day reduces your risk of diabetes by 25 percent, and walking for 10 minutes after meals lowers your blood sugar by 22 percent.
